Re: Overwrite existing file - AES Crypt Error
Not on Windows, no. The Mac and Linux versions rely on the users to not make a mistake and will write over old files. Re: Incorrect decrypted content
That should definitely not happen. If the wrong password is entered, AES Crypt should fail to decrypt. There is, indeed, a CRC-type feature in AES Crypt. Specifically, it's an HMAC-SHA-256.
